This study aims to analyze the job satisfaction of the social workers and to identify the factors affecting the overall job satisfaction of Social Service Workers in Social Care Institution in Albania. According to the study the job satisfaction index (JDI) in case of social workers in Social Care Institution in Albania has six facets: Personal attitude- work engagement and satisfaction Benefit- financial and nonfinancial benefits Supervision- support and relationship Promotions possibilities- personal growth and carrier advancement Coworkers- team working Motivation- meeting expectations
